Family Reunion for Diwali

Actor Nimrit Kaur Ahluwalia will be heading to Gurugram on Diwali morning to celebrate with her family. “It’s a reunion of sorts for us,” she shared, noting that her brother is based in New York, while she resides in Mumbai.

Balancing Work and Family

Nimrit, who is currently working on a web show, plans to finish filming late on Choti Diwali before catching a flight early on October 20th. “I’ll spend two days with my parents before jumping back into work in Mumbai and a schedule in Punjab,” she mentioned.

Her Diwali plans include visiting the Gurudwara at Sector 109, where her father serves as president. “We will be organizing a langar to celebrate both Bandi Chor Diwas and Diwali—it’s part of our family tradition. At home, we’ll also prepare Kada Prasad,” she explained.

Simplicity in Celebration

For Nimrit, the celebration remains simple. “I prefer not to overdress; I’ll wear jeans and a kurta. Life has enough vanity, and I cherish any chance to relax without makeup,” she shared. Unfortunately, her brother won’t be able to attend this year, but her focus remains on family.

Nimrit views Diwali as a fresh start—“It’s like a New Year for me,” she reflected. “It’s a moment to break old habits and embrace change, both spiritually and personally. I’m grateful for the opportunity to be with my family, especially since we can’t always meet up.”
